i'm still trying to improve my photography but i notice yuo seems to be having the same problems with me, some of which i have overcome.

poor lighting...the yellow hue probably is due to your flash...have you tried not using your flash? and of course focussing becomes a problem when the lighting is insufficient.

the photos do not do justice to your excellent customs and painting! try it and post again if you can!  ;D

The rare swords are of resin, already you know; silicone mold, draws resin from of two components and painting.
Easy.
The shield of the templer Master... is an old history.
A plastic sphere, you open to him by half, you add a wood to him of
"chupa-chups" and ready. ;)
